Having opened for friends and family in late November, Brisbane’s own Sake Restaurant & Bar opened its doors to the general public just in time for the Christmas rush. Serving up contemporary Japanese cuisine at the Eagle Street Pier venue, the team looks set to take charge in the same style as they have done in Sydney. Executive Chef Shaun Presland (a native Brisbanite) is returning to his old stomping ground and bringing with him an outstanding a la carte menu.

Along side Presland is Head Chef Shinichi Maeda – of Wasabi Restaurant. Maeda will add his touches to help produce a sensational bar menu as well as seasonal additions to the restaurants offerings. The food menu has been suitable matched with a unique selection of shochu varieties and ‘Kozaemon’ sake – all staff have been trained in sake appreciation so it might be worth asking for their advice if you’re new to the product. The bar is also serving up a range of sake and shochu cocktails that are a great match for the Otsumami menu. Translating to ‘snacks to go with alcohol’, it would be a sure bet to visit.
